Cancellation Policies
In order to minimize our environmental impact, maintain facilitator-to-participant ratios, meet permit criteria, and transportation logistics, OP trips are often programmed for small groups. Late cancellations can seriously impact our ability to accommodate others and recover costs.
- Refunds will be given for cancellations made up until 1 week prior to the trip leaving.

Kayak Lyons Play Park
New to kayaking or looking to refine your skills? Join Outdoor Pursuits and develop a variety of kayaking skills, including surfing, hopping, slalom, cartwheels and spins. Lyons Play Park has different whitewater features, making it great for all ability levels. Beginners must first enroll in a kayak roll clinic, held in the Butler-Hancock pool.

Rock Climbing
From top-ropes to sport climbing, Golden Cliffs offers short climbing routes for beginners and advanced climbing routes for experienced climbers. This is a great trip for anyone trying rock climbing for the first time.
